About the role

As a Medical Equipment Repairer in the Army National Guard, you will ensure that Soldiers receive the best possible health care by servicing and maintaining all medical equipment.

Responsibilities

  • Perform preventive maintenance checks
  • Diagnose and repair malfunctioning or defective medical equipment
  • Determine power and space requirements for medical equipment installations
  • Install medical equipment
  • Prepare and submit medical equipment reports

Schedule

  • 10 weeks of Basic Training
  • 41 weeks of Advanced Individual Training
